Mark Cuban: Internet misinformation will only ‘get worse’ as ChatGPT and its competitors grow (via CNBCMakeIt)

Online misinformation "is only going to get worse" as artificial intelligence platforms evolve and spread, the billionaire tech entrepreneur and investor said onRight now, misinformation tends to spread through social media platformsor Twitter — and that's with some semblance of human guardrails in place, Cuban said. But with ChatGPT and other similar platforms, the machines are in control.

Posting the chatbot's simplistic errors is a popular social media trend. At times, ChatGPT incorrectly answers math problems, refuses to answer basic riddles and even "hallucinates"— or completely makes up historical figures, events and other details that seem like facts. The errors show that the technology is still in infantile stages. That's a problem, especially for large swaths of people who don't always fact check claims they see on the internet, Cuban said.
